I met Joe Wright in 1985 after we moved to Seguin. He needed a stripe job on a car he had painted so he called me, I did the stripes and we've been friends ever since. What a trip it has been!
Joes like toys. Joe never grew up. Go Joey!
Joe is indeed a survivor of life and business. I've seen him go up and down in life and business about as much as a vessel in a north sea storm. He has endured untold hardships (caused a few hisself) been through mayhem, caused mayhem, started, survived, crashed and succeeded in the collision business more than twice. Heck, he even tried that backstabbin' music promotion thang that...well, never mind.
Joe has made friends and like most of us, made one or two enemies. What person in business hasn't bent the rules or bent a few customers? That's part of growing up in business and Joe has seen his share. Surviving the crap builds character and man let me tell you this...you really should meet this guy...you will never forget him!!
He's survived a marriage, raised two wonderful and talented daughters and has even come very close to being hung by yours truly more than once. But since he is a real gearhead I look at Joey like the brother you love to hate. Cannot help but like the guy.
His business is called Town and Country Collision Repair. It is located in Seguin Texas. Joe started that biz by the same name way back in the 1990's and was sold a few times with name changes and now has come full circle. Back in Joes hands.
Don't worry, the shop is good hands. I know because I regularly visit with Joe and sorta keep him grounded. He is doing the best he can and you gotta give a guy like him that has been down way below the surface only to rise like a Phoenix in a desert sand storm a show of faith.
His shop and office is very nice and welcoming. The outside is clean and secure as Joe has this affinity for keeping everything out of harms way.
The shops are equipped to do any type of collision repair, all in house. I've seen some vehicles with damage that looked like they are ready to be used for scrap metal come back to life good as new. If your ride has been tweaked by an unfortunate doohickie, Joe and his crew can make it righteous.
Joe has a fine group of guys working in the shop. Thank goodness because the way that his mind works, I doubt it would get done without his professional group. "Leaven 'em alone Joe, they gots ta git dat work done!"
I've earned a good friendship with Joe's painter and all around good guy Andy. Andy does all the painting, prepping and other duties round the place and for a young guy he does some damn good work. I even had him do some repairs on one of my rides and it came out extra nice.
His body men have lots of experience to make sure the job is done to the clients' satisfaction. Paint and body work is hard work! I know, I've been doing it since I was kid. My first real job was at a body shop, if only for a few months. I painted my first car there and brother let me tell you; it is tough getting it right.
So when looking for shop to fix your pride and joy, give Town and Country Collision Repair a chance to prove they can get it done.
